A Guide to the Paintings of Venice is a comprehensive book written by Karl Karoly in 1895 that serves as a historical and critical account of all the paintings in Venice. The book is a guide for art enthusiasts and tourists who visit the city of Venice and want to explore its rich art culture. It covers all the major art museums, galleries, and churches in Venice, including the Accademia, the Doge's Palace, and the Basilica di San Marco. The book provides detailed descriptions of the paintings, their historical significance, and the artists who created them. It also includes illustrations of the paintings, which help readers to visualize and appreciate the artworks. Karl Karoly's A Guide to the Paintings of Venice is a must-read for anyone interested in the art and cultural history of Venice.With Quotations From The Best Authorities And Short Lives Of The Venetian Masters.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
